What is the Tenant Evaluation Form

The tenant evaluation form is a document used by landlords and property managers to assess potential tenants. This form typically collects essential information about the applicant's rental history, employment status, income, and personal references. By gathering this data, landlords can make informed decisions about who to rent to, ensuring they select responsible tenants who meet their criteria.

Legal use of the Tenant Evaluation Form

The tenant evaluation form is legally binding when filled out and signed appropriately. To ensure its validity, it is crucial that the form complies with state and federal laws regarding tenant screening. This includes adhering to the Fair Housing Act, which prohibits discrimination based on race, color, national origin, religion, sex, familial status, or disability. Additionally, landlords must handle the information collected in accordance with privacy laws.

Key elements of the Tenant Evaluation Form

Several key elements should be included in a tenant evaluation form to ensure comprehensive assessment:

  • Personal identification details such as full name and social security number.
  • Employment information, including current job title and salary.
  • Rental history with previous landlords' contact information.
  • Financial background, including credit history and any outstanding debts.
  • References from previous landlords or personal acquaintances.
